Exness operates a No Dealing Desk (NDD) model with ECN execution across all accounts, ensuring fast order fills with minimal requotes. Its global server network includes a South American node, reducing latency for Colombian traders. Global Prime also uses ECN execution with a focus on transparency, but its servers are primarily in Australia and the UK, leading to higher ping times from Colombia. For scalping and high-frequency trading, Exness delivers superior execution speed and reliability for local traders.

Exness is regulated by top-tier authorities including the FCA (UK), CySEC (Cyprus), and FSA (Seychelles). While not directly regulated by AMV Colombia, Exness complies with international AML standards and offers segregated accounts for client funds. Global Prime is regulated by ASIC (Australia) and VFSC (Vanuatu), providing a high level of oversight but less protection for Colombian clients compared to Exness’s FCA coverage. For Colombian traders, the key difference is that Exness’s regulatory framework often includes negative balance protection and stronger dispute resolution. Both brokers are legally allowed to serve Colombian clients, but Exness’s multiple-tier regulation adds an extra layer of trust for locals.

Colombian traders benefit from Exness’s extensive local payment options. Exness supports instant deposits via PSE (preferred for COP), standard Bank Transfers, and USDT (Tether) through TRC20/ERC20. Withdrawals are processed instantly for most methods, often within seconds for e-wallets and USDT. Global Prime accepts Bank Transfers (SWIFT) and USDT, but does not offer native PSE support, meaning Colombian traders may incur intermediary bank fees and longer processing times. Exness also has no deposit fees and low withdrawal minimums, while Global Prime charges withdraw fees for bank wires. For Colombian retail traders who value speed and low cost, Exness’s local payment integration is a clear advantage.

Both Exness and Global Prime offer swap-free Islamic accounts for Colombian Muslim traders who adhere to Sharia law. Exness provides Islamic accounts on its Standard, Raw Spread, and Zero account types (excluding Standard cent), with zero swap fees on overnight positions. There is no time limit or additional administrative charge. Global Prime also offers Islamic accounts upon request, but may apply a small fee for long-term positions after a certain period. Colombian traders should confirm the specific conditions with Global Prime before opening an Islamic account. Exness’s transparent, no-conditions swap-free policy makes it the preferred option for local Muslim traders.
